New York / Chicago: Congdon & Weed, 1986. 1st . hard. Near Fine/Dust Jacket Included. ISBN: 0-86553-185-4. From publisher's "Isaac Asimov Presents" series.Orson Scott Card blurb Bob Eggleton dj art. near fine, nf dj, gold-stamped black cloth. Giftable! 256 pgs
